Immerse yourself in the enchanting world of Charles Koechlin's "Koechlin: Works for Ensembles," a captivating collection of chamber music that showcases the composer's unique voice and profound influence in the French music scene. Released on March 1, 2013, by Timpani, this album spans a diverse range of compositions, each offering a distinct emotional and musical landscape.
The album features a variety of ensembles, including the Oboe d'amore Sonatine, Wind Septet, and Sonate a 7, each piece meticulously crafted to highlight the intricate interplay between instruments. Koechlin's compositions, such as "Paysages et marines" and "Oboe d'amore Sonatine," are known for their evocative melodies and rich harmonies, transporting the audience through serene landscapes and dynamic rhythms.
Charles Koechlin, a prominent figure in early 20th-century French music, brings his extensive experience and innovative spirit to this collection. His works are celebrated for their technical brilliance and emotional depth, making this album a treasure trove for both seasoned classical music enthusiasts and newcomers alike. With a total duration of 1 hour and 11 minutes, this album is a testament to Koechlin's enduring legacy and his ability to create music that resonates deeply with the human spirit.
